Newly reduced price! Motivated Seller! Great potential for a family home in an endearing neighborhood. A level, beautiful back yard for lots of fun, gardening, and relaxing. If it's raining, no problem, sit under the cozy porch. This home is incredibly energy efficient. An expansive basement of which to take advantage. The Owner added insulation, all low-flow faucets, replaced windows and doors, sealed the basement, all LED lighting, and a solar water heater. Many upgrades with laminate flooring and hardwood in the kitchen. A new well was drilled in 2024, metal roofing in 2016. The Owner transformed the single garage into a bedroom. Could be used as a family room or transformed back into garage. CUSFSH. The Owner is actively searching for his next smaller home. Also selling 'As Is'. This location is away from busy traffic, yet close to Essex and the greater Burlington area.
